System board connectors
NOTE: The location of the memory module may vary depending on your system.
![Image: Removing the screws that secure the base cover to the palm-rest and keyboard assembly](https://dl.dell.com/content/guides/public/Html/latitude-3430-service-manual/images/GUID-DACAA1B7-4F40-46CB-ACCC-59C7DB689FD3-low.jpg)
- System fan cable connector
- Display cable connector
- Power adapter port connector
- Memory module connector
- Keyboard backlit LED cable connector
- Keyboard cable connector
- Touchpad cable connector
- Battery cable connector
- WLAN card connector
- Hard-disk drive cable connector
- USB cable connector
- Speaker cable connector
- I/O cable connector
- M.2 SSD connector

Steps
- Align and place the system board into the slot on the palmrest assembly.
- Install the two (M2x2) screws to secure the system board in place.
- Align and place the type-c bracket on the system board.
- Install the two (M2x5) screws to secure the type-c bracket in place.
- Connect the display cable and I/O cable to the connector on the system board, close the latches and affix the adhesive tapes.
- Connect the touchpad cable, keyboard cable, and USB cable to the connector on the system board and close the latches.
- Connect the speaker cable, power adapter port cable, hard-disk drive cable, and system fan cable to the connector on the system board.
- For 4G LTE enabled systems, affix the WWAN I/O board cable on the palmrest assembly.
- Press the hinge in downward direction toward the palmrest assembly.
- Install the (M2.5x6) and the (M2.5x4) screws to secure the hinge to the palmrest assembly.
